Abstract EN

The state of Kuwait, like other developing countries, aims at diversifying its economy.

This paper examines the sources of structural change as a means of diversification.

An Input-output (I-O) decomposition analysis, among others, is used to cover the period 1983-1995.

The results show that among these sources domestic demand plays a vital role, followed by export demand, import substitution, and technical change, respectively.

Other indicators for testing structural change are used.

These include: forward and backward linkages, and the share of consumer, intermediate, and investment activities in total manufacturing value added.

The other two indicators also reveal modest structural change.
